Abstract
Nursing homes were particularly impacted by the COVID-19 pandemic during the two waves of contamination in 2020. Caregivers had no previous support and knowledge to think this crisis. The confinement, the sanitary rules came to reinforce the split between the external world and the interior of these establishments. Everyone was active, in an almost maniacal movement, to reject the death's anxiety. It is in a transitional space between inside and outside that the role and the practice of the psychologist have found their full meaning, by trying to maintain a fragile link with the familiar. From a clinical situation illustrating the evolution of the link between an elderly resident in nursing home, Mrs. O. and her daughter, this article attempts to show how the psychologist needs to reorient his intervention framework, by flirting with limits of it. Not only did this crisis provide irrefutable proof of our vulnerability, but it also allowed us to exploit new resources in our practices.
